New Providence Releases First CD
Burbank, California - June 11, 2007 - New Providence released their highly anticipated CD, Pirates of New Providence: Down Among the Deadmen. This album is now available to sample and purchase at their record label, ABET Music (www.abetmusic.com) and will be available shortly on Amazon, iTunes, CD Baby and other Internet outlets.
The CD includes 11 songs by, for and about pirates: sea shanties, drinking songs, Celtic ballads, and Irish pub songs. There are songs about legendary pirates, regular sailors and beautiful women. It begins with the rousing shipboard song, "Fire Marengo," and includes the well-known "Dead Man's Chest," also known as "Yo Ho Ho and a Bottle of Rum." The CD ends with the hauntingly beautiful "Parting Glass."

New Providence is an entertainment group of pseudo pirates performing live at fairs, festivals and private events. Entertainment includes singing, storytelling, interactive games for children, dancers and other accoustic entertainment.
